What happened
During the final approach phase toward the Kilaguni Lodge Airstrip, the aircraft descended to an altitude that was too low. While maneuvering for landing, the plane made contact with trees, which led to a subsequent crash.
As a result of the impact, there were 8 fatalities among those on board. Emergency responders and rescue teams managed to locate and save the remaining 20 survivors from the wreckage.
Findings
- The aircraft was operating at an insufficient altitude during its approach to the airstrip.
- Impact with vegetation (trees) was the primary event leading to the destruction of the aircraft.
